Foundation Overview
Based in Union, NJ, Hannon Family Foundation Inc has awarded 70 grants totaling $73,278 to organizations in New Jersey, New York and 3 other states across the US. Individual grants range from $25 to $10,000, with a median award of $250.

Geographic Focus
91% of all grants are concentrated in New Jersey, demonstrating highly focused geographic giving. This foundation prioritizes deep community impact in its primary service area. Within New Jersey, funding concentrates in Hillside (14%), Newark (13%), Morristown (6%).

Form 990-PF Research Tips
- Review Part XV for detailed grant recipient information and funding purposes
- Check Part I for total assets, annual giving amounts, and payout requirements
- Examine Part VIII for key personnel compensation and board structure
- Look for trends across multiple years to understand giving patterns
